Whlie buying some bits from AndyZ last night, we were both debating exactly what Nissan put in the space (opposite side of the tool kit) in the boot.

 

Anyone know or still have all the original bits?

 

Just curious really,

 

Nij.

Featured Replies

I was told once that it held headlight aiming tools.

AFAIK that was for US models only. Mine has a tool roll of cheap and nasty spanners, screwdrivers etc, that I think are original.

Mine had two tins of origonal jap brake fluid in it and a tool kit.
